Technological Innovations Shaping Japan’s In-Ear Monitoring System Market

Innovation in wireless connectivity, battery technology, and sound processing defines the current trajectory of Japan’s in-ear monitoring system industry. Bluetooth 5.2 and proprietary low-latency protocols enable seamless, high-quality audio streaming, reducing latency issues prevalent in earlier models. The integration of AI algorithms for adaptive noise cancellation and personalized sound tuning enhances user experience, especially in noisy environments like concerts and recording studios.

Battery advancements, including fast charging and longer life cycles, support extended usage during live events. The adoption of lightweight, ergonomic designs ensures comfort for prolonged wear, a critical factor in professional settings. Furthermore, the incorporation of biometric sensors and health monitoring features opens new avenues for product differentiation, aligning with Japan’s growing health-conscious consumer base. As the industry evolves, the convergence of AI, IoT, and advanced materials will continue to redefine product capabilities and user expectations.

Market Challenges and Risks in Japan’s In-Ear Monitoring System Industry

Despite promising growth, the Japanese in-ear monitoring system market faces several challenges. Supply chain disruptions, exacerbated by global geopolitical tensions and semiconductor shortages, threaten production timelines and cost structures. The high cost of advanced wireless components and premium materials limits affordability, constraining mass-market penetration.

Intense competition from established global brands and local startups increases market saturation, pressuring profit margins. Regulatory hurdles related to wireless emissions and safety standards require continuous compliance efforts, adding to operational costs. Consumer privacy concerns regarding data collection from IoT-enabled devices also pose risks, necessitating robust cybersecurity measures. Lastly, rapid technological obsolescence demands ongoing innovation, which can strain R&D budgets and resource allocation, especially for smaller players seeking to establish a foothold in Japan’s sophisticated market environment.
